Ordinals
beta
Sat 748754585337457
decimal
149750.4585337457
degree
0°149750′566″4585337457‴
percentile
35.654980293385115%
name
invprstlcps
cycle
0
epoch
0
period
74
block
149750
offset
4585337457
timestamp
2011-10-18 12:59:35 UTC
rarity
common
prev
next